Absolutely! While Croatia is famous for its crystal-clear pebble beaches, the Zadar region is also home to some wonderful sandy beaches that are ideal for families with young children.
Queen’s Beach (Nin)
Located just 20 minutes from Zadar, Queen’s Beach is one of Croatia’s best-known sandy beaches.
Families love it because of:
- Soft natural sand
- Extremely shallow and warm sea
- Plenty of space for children to play
- Safe swimming conditions for toddlers
Sabunike Beach
Just next to Nin, Sabunike offers another beautiful stretch of sand with calm, shallow water. It’s a great choice for a relaxing family day and is especially popular with visitors staying in Zadar for a week.
Pinija Beach, Petrčane
If you’re looking for a sandy beach even closer to Zadar, the beach next to Hotel Pinija in Petrčane is a fantastic option. Its sandy seabed and shallow entrance make it particularly suitable for families with small children. Combined with the shade of pine trees and nearby cafés, it’s an easy and enjoyable day trip from your vacation home.
Don’t Miss the Sandy Beaches on the Islands
One of the greatest advantages of staying in Zadar is the easy access to nearby islands. Many can be reached by ferry or catamaran, rewarding visitors with some of Croatia’s most beautiful sandy beaches.
Sakarun Beach (Dugi Otok)
Often ranked among Croatia’s most spectacular beaches, Sakarun is famous for its white sand, turquoise water, and gently sloping seabed. It’s a dream destination for families looking to spend a full day by the sea.
Silba
Known as the “car-free island,” Silba offers a peaceful atmosphere and several lovely sandy coves. It’s perfect for families who want to combine swimming with a slower, more authentic island experience.
Ist
The island of Ist is one of the hidden gems of the Zadar Archipelago. Its quiet sandy beaches are rarely crowded, making them ideal for visitors looking to escape the busy summer hotspots.
Exploring these islands by boat is one of the highlights of a holiday in Zadar and a wonderful way to discover a different beach every day.
